Output 0838a5ccd81fc125179904b5869a79ade52b33da45f0005f6b2ce6e5e6b3a60e:4

value
31520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4960f321bce2ae1283a205f99f0aec92743d2b6a OP_EQUAL
address
MEb9hcssrfbzyAFWQhLdzxp5kNKRKXuUG5
transaction
0838a5ccd81fc125179904b5869a79ade52b33da45f0005f6b2ce6e5e6b3a60e
spent
true